Types of Welder’s Certificates
Although the American Welding Society’s normal CW (Certified Welder) card paves the way for almost all jobs, many fields require a certain certificate. A handful of the most-popular of which appear below.
- ASME Certification for those that deal with boiler and pressure vessels
- Certified Welder Credentials to become a Certified Welder
- API Certification for welders who deal with pipelines in the energy industry
- Certified Welding Instructor and Senior Certified Welding Instructor Certificates for Welding Inspectors and Senior Welding Inspectors

Employment and Income
Job Opportunities for Welders in Magothy Estates, MD
If you are just beginning your employment search in Maryland, you should be happy to find out that the O*Net Online anticipates fantastic opportunity for you in the near future. The rise in new jobs for welders are projected to rise across the country until the year 2022 and in Maryland. This suggests that the time is right to begin a new career as a welding specialist in Magothy Estates, MD.
The subsequent graphic features jobs and earnings forecasts for welding professionals in Maryland through the end of the decade.
| Maryland | Employment | |||
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2012 | 2022 | Change | Annual Job Openings | |
|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ers | 2,620 | 2,700 | 3% | 70 |
| Maryland | Annual Salary | ||
|---|---|---|---|
| Low | Median | High | |
| Welders, Cutters, Solderers, and Brazers |
$28,000 | $42,700 | $69,800 |
Source: O*Net Online
Details of Welding Programs in Magothy Estates, MD
The author of this post cannot say which of the welding schools is right for you, though we’re able to provide you with the following tips and hints to make your choice a bit less difficult. As soon as you start looking around, you’ll discover tons of classes, but just what exactly should you try to look for when selecting welding courses? Once you begin checking out programs, you will want to find out if the school has the proper recognition with a major body such as the AWS. If the accreditation is good, you should probably check out a few other features of the school when compared to other schools providing the same instruction.
- Be sure the program trains on tools that matches present field guidelines
- See if the college supplies financial aid
- Make sure that the college’s curriculum provides you with courses in pipe welding, GTAW, GMAW, and SMAW
- Find programs that satisfy AWS SENSE standards
